Find out Origami with Explanations: Fun with Folding and
MathOrigami, paper folding, originated hundreds of years ago in
China and Japan, with independent discovery across the world. Today
people do origami, create new models, share their work, and
discover mathematical principles. This book continues the approach
of Origami with Explanations; but is independent, with basic
instructions repeated. Carefully written instructions, using photos
and diagrams, will turn you into a successful folder and stimulate
your own creativity. The models in this book include action models,
money folds, beautiful and useful containers, and modular origami.
Mathematics topics touched on include improving estimates,
tessellations, mathematical induction, flat-foldability, and
fold-and-cut. The Explanations section provide insight into the
origami and introduce or re-introduce you to basic and advanced
subjects in mathematics.
Find out More Origami with Explanations: Fun with Folding and
MathOrigami, paper folding, originated hundreds of years ago in
China and Japan, with independent discovery and activity across the
world. The most familiar origami models are the crane and the
flapping bird. This book will introduce you to origami, starting
with a jumping frog and including traditional and modern models.
Carefully written instructions, using photos and diagrams, will
show you the main origami bases, turn you into a successful folder
and stimulate your own creativity. Explanations will include
attention to spatial relations, geometry, algebra, and pattern
finding. The explanations provide insight into the origami while
the folding will help your understanding of mathematics.

Gain a deep, practical knowledge of the basic tools used for
webpages: hypertext markup language (HTML5), cascading style sheets
(CSS), and JavaScript. This updated version includes new and
improved games and exercises, and will serve total beginners as
well as people with some programming language experience, but not
familiar with the combination of HTML, CSS, and JavaScript. You'll
begin at an introductory level with the focus on technical features
as well as programming techniques. Each chapter features a familiar
game such as Rock-Paper-Scissors, Craps, Memory, and Blackjack or
generic examples such as working with Mazes. Other projects include
constructing and saving a maze; a basic word guessing game;
ballistic games (Cannonball and Slingshot); a quiz requiring items
to be put in order; and an animation demonstration featuring a
ball, photo or video clip bouncing within a rectangle. The Appendix
contains examples of advanced techniques such as Scalar Vector
Graphics programs displaying the HTML5 Logo and a cartoon figure,
each of which can be changed dynamically, and mathematical
techniques for calculating if a move crosses a line and
re-adjusting an arrangement of circles and arrows. The exposition
on each example in the chapters and the Appendix includes screen
shots and tables revealing the structure of the program and
statement by statement explanation of code. The book also contains
suggestions for using the concepts and techniques to build your own
programs. If you follow through with your own ideas, you will
develop solid programming skills for building websites and for
learning other programming languages, including the next version of
HTML and current and future JavaScript frameworks, libraries and
tools. What You'll Learn Understand HTML 5 concepts with the help
of easy-to-grasp, appealing examples Use HTML5 to explore new
avenues for web application and game development Review important
new elements of HTML 5 Build, test, and upload simple games to a
web site Who This Book Is For Both absolute beginners and users
with some knowledge of HTML who want to learn the new HTML5
features
Programming permeates almost all aspects of our lives. This
includes being active on social media, shopping online, and
participating in virtual courses. It also includes driving a car
and using many devices. This book will teach you the basics of
programming using the Processing programming language and provide
practice with logical, algorithmic thinking. It can provide insight
into what is involved in producing the technical infrastructure of
our world. While reading this book, you can build programs based on
your own ideas, using images you create or acquire and making
connections to activities you enjoy. The chapters in the book will
demonstrate the process of programming, starting with formulating
an idea, planning, building on past projects, and refining the
work, similar to writing an essay or composing a song. This
approach will guide you to make use of logic and mathematics to
produce beautiful effects. The text contains an Appendix with an
introduction to p5.js, a way to produce JavaScript programs with
Processing functionality for drawing, images, and interactions to
publish on the Web. The term for program in Processing is sketch.
The Processing language has been constructed by visual artists
using the Java programming language as a base. However, the
sketches featured in this book and typical in Processing are far
more than static drawings; they incorporate interaction, animation,
video, audio, and accessing files on the local computer and on the
Web. Technical features are introduced and explained in the context
of complete examples: games (Snake, Hangman, jigsaw, slingshot),
making a collage of family images and video clips, preparing
directions for folding an origami model, rotating objects in 3D,
and others. Programming is a fun, creative, expressive pursuit. It
does require attention to details and can be frustrating. Still,
there is very little that compares to the satisfaction of building
a program out of nothing and making it work (or taking an existing
program and fixing a problem, or adding a feature and making it
better). Programming 101 is your gateway to making this happen.
What You'll Learn Gain basic programming skills Build fun and
creative programs Use files for making a holiday card or a sequence
of instructions Combine videos, images, and graphics in a
Processing sketch Connections to other programming languages, most
especially Java and JavaScript Who This Book Is For Anyone who has
been thinking about trying programming, or has tried, but needs
assistance. Anyone who wants to use their own creativity and
artistic talents. Anyone who wants to know what is involved in the
technology that is present in our lives. Anyone who wants to know

Build on your basic knowledge of HTML5 and JavaScript to create
substantial HTML5 applications. Through the many interesting
projects you can create in this book, you'll develop HTML5 skills
for future projects, and extend the core skills you may have
learned with its companion book, The Essential Guide to HTML5.
HTML5 and JavaScript Projects is fully updated as a second edition
and covers important programming techniques and HTML, CSS, and
JavaScript features to help you build projects with images,
animation, video, audio and line drawings. You'll learn how to
build games, quizzes and other interactive projects; incorporate
the use of the Google Maps API and localStorage; and address the
challenges of Responsive Design and Accessibility. Each project
starts out with a description of the example's operation, often
with full-color illustrations. You'll then review the HTML5 and
JavaScript concepts that relate to the project followed by a
step-by-step explanation of the programming used. Tables are used
to show the relationship of functions and provide comments for each
line of code so that you can easily apply the techniques to your
own HTML5 projects. What You'll Learn Enhance your HTML5 and
JavaScript programming skills. Poduce applications combining Canvas
drawings, photos, and videos Incorporate Google Maps and
geolocation into your projects Build applications requiring
persistent data, storing the information locally or on a database
on the server Who This Book Is ForDevelopers who have some
knowledge of programming and want to build more substantial
applications by combining basic features and combining JavaScript
with other technologies.
